THE BATTLE HYMN OF THE REPUBLIC      

Mine eyes have seen the glory of the coming of the Lord;
He is trampling out the vintage where the grapes of wrath are stored;
He hath loosed the fateful lightning of His terrible, swift sword; 
His truth is mar-ching on.

Glory! Glory! halle-lu- jah!   Glory! Glory! hallelu-jah!
Glory! Glory! halle- lu - jah!  His truth is mar-ching on.

I have read a fiery gospel writ in burnished rows of steel;
"As ye deal with my contemners, so with you my grace shall deal;
Let the Hero, born of woman, crush the serpent with his heel,
Since God is mar-ching on."

Glory! Glory! halle-lu- jah!   Glory! Glory! hallelu-jah!
Glory! Glory! halle- lu - jah!  His truth is mar-ching on.

He has sounded forth the trumpet that shall never call retreat, 
He is sifting out the hearts of men be-fore His judgment seat; 
Oh, be swift, my soul, to answer Him!  Be jubilant, my feet! 
Our God is mar-ching on!

Glory! Glory! halle-lu- jah!   Glory! Glory! hallelu-jah!
Glory! Glory! halle- lu - jah!  His truth is mar-ching on.

In the beauty of the lilies Christ was born across the sea,
With a glory in His bosom that trans-figures you and me;
As He died to make men holy, let us live to make men free,
While God is mar-ching on.

Glory! Glory! halle-lu- jah!   Glory! Glory! hallelu-jah!
Glory! Glory! halle- lu - jah!  His truth is mar-ching on.
